Jennifer Esposito takes aim at 'Blue Bloods' producers over leave of absence
Oct. 22, 2012, 8:44 AM EST


Actress Jennifer Esposito has blasted producers of the hit show "Blue Bloods" after she was put on leave of absence due to medical problems.


Esposito, who plays series regular Jackie Curatola, suffers from Celiac disease, an autoimmune disorder which affects her overall health. She recently asked producers at CBS to cut back her shooting schedule after collapsing on set, but they allegedly refused and responded by writing her character out of the show for the foreseeable future.

In series of posts on Twitter, she writes, "CBS PUT me on unpaid leave and has blocked me from working anywhere else after my doctor said you needed a reduced schedule due to Celiac. CBS didn't listen to my doc and I collapsed on set. Which everyone saw!

"After a week off my doc said I could return to work but CBS implied that I was NOT truly ill and this was a scheme to get a raise! It's been almost two months without bringing me back to work + keeping Me from working anywhere else!... Absolutely shameful behavior." A representative from CBS has confirmed Esposito is not currently working on the series. A statement released to Deadline.com reads, "Jennifer has informed us that she is only available to work on a very limited part-time schedule. As a result, she's unable to perform the demands of her role and we regretfully had to put her character on a leave of absence."

TV Blog

Jilted ‘Blue Bloods’ Star Refutes Story About Her Status

by Adam Buckman | October 25, 2012 at 10:14 AM | TV News

Jennifer Esposito in action on "Blue Bloods." Inset: One of her replacements, Megan Ketch (Photos: CBS)

UPDATED: Jennifer Esposito says a story in Thursday’s New York Post has its facts wrong about her status on “Blue Bloods.” On Thursday morning, the actress Tweeted: “Page 6 needs to get there [sic] info straight” (she was referring to The Post’s “Page Six” gossip page which reported that her attorneys are working behind-the-scenes to get her reinstated on the CBS cop show). Then she Tweeted: “Just to be clear folks page 6 article is all lies! Was never fired have been held the last two months without pay and blocked from working.” At issue is this story in The Post, which we reported on earlier, below. From her Tweets, we’re not sure if Esposito is refuting the main thrust of the story — which is that she’s seeking reinstatement on the show. However, it IS clear that she takes issue with the story’s characterization of her current status on the show.

PREVIOUSLY: Despite her fury at CBS for reportedly ordering her character to be written out of “Blue Bloods,” jilted cast member Jennifer Esposito is actively campaigning to get back on the series, the New York Post reports.

The story — here — says Esposito’s reps are “negotiating with CBS to see if she can be reinstated on the show” (according to a source who isn’t named).

The main issue for Esposito and CBS: Her claim that she suffers from an ailment known as celiac disease, a wheat gluten allergy.
Previously: ‘Blue Bloods’ Star Claims CBS Benched Her Because She’s Sick

The disorder apparently renders Esposito unable to work the long hours that are usually required for working on a TV show (particularly a one-hour drama filmed mainly on the streets of New York City).

Last week, she issued a series of Tweets in which she implied that CBS was discriminating against her because the network would not OK a reduced work schedule for her that was mandated by her doctors.

Up until recently, Esposito, 39, played street-smart NYPD Det. Jackie Curatola for two seasons on the New York-based cop series. But after filming only a few episodes before being sidelined after a celiac attack that she says made her pass out on the set, she charges that CBS ordered her written out of the show. Since she’s been sidelined, CBS has reportedly been trying out a series of guest-star female detectives to serve as temporary partners for Det. Danny Reagan (Donnie Wahlberg). Jennifer Esposito Slams CBS (Again) Over Blue Bloods Suspension

entertainment-eonline-20121118-b364214

Jennifer Esposito

Jennifer Esposito is "sick" over CBS' decision to put her on medical leave from Blue Bloods, after her doctor advised her to take on a lesser workload to help her cope with her Celiac disease.

After calling CBS "shameful" back in October in a Twitter tirade when the network announced Esposito would be taking a leave of absence from the cop drama, Esposito has popped up again, speaking out for the first time since the incident occurred.

Jennifer Esposito's Blue Bloods leave may be permanent after she slams "Shameful" CBS

In an interview set to air tonight on Fox News' FOX Files, the actress says CBS kept her on contract and suspended her without pay, rather than accommodating her request to work fewer days a week due to her illness, according to TV Line .

"So many things of injustice that happen in this business. It's what you sign up for….This, though, is something that is not about me, I feel," Esposito tells FOX Files. "This is about a disease that people don't understand. And what went on [here], it makes me sick."

Esposito also describes an incident in which she collapsed on set twice. "The [assistant director] came in and said, 'I'll get the medic,' and we were like, 'There is nothing [the medic can do], unless he can cure me of Celiac disease. This is what we've been trying to tell you.' They had to carry me into the car and bring me to the doctor, where I [was] for seven hours."

Partners canceled by CBS

"Look, they have a job that they need done. I get it," Esposito says during the interview. "You don't think I can do it in the two or three days that I am offering in that…work space of eight days? Then I get it, you have to replace me. But that's not what happened. What happened was ugliness."

The actress says CBS' suspension terms prevent her from seeking employment on another network TV show, but she is free to pursue film or stage work and appear on a cable series that doesn't air in the same time slot as Blue Bloods.

While CBS hasn't commented recently about Esposito's claims, in a statement in October the network told E! News, "Jennifer has informed us that she is only available to work on a very limited part-time schedule. As a result, she's unable to perform the demands of her role and we regretfully had to put her character on a leave of absence. She is a wonderfully talented actress and we hope that she will be able to return at some point in the future."

Model 700P – Police version
Remington Model 700P.

There are two main models of the 700P – the standard 700P with a 26" heavy barrel and the 700P Light Tactical Rifle (LTR) which has a 20" fluted heavy barrel. Both rifles also come (optionally) in a Tactical Weapons System (TWS) package, complete with telescopic sights, a bipod, and carrying case.

Remington markets the 700 to military forces and civilian law-enforcement agencies under the Remington Law Enforcement and Remington Military banner, with the military/law enforcement 700s being called the Model 700P ("Police"). The 700P series appears to have been influenced by the designs, features, and success of the M24 Sniper Weapon System and the M40 series, with one feature of the Model 700P series being the heavier and thicker barrel for increased accuracy and reduced recoil. The rifle was chambered for .308 Winchester cartridge as well as the .223 Remington, .243 Winchester, 7 mm Remington Magnum, .300 Winchester Magnum, .300 Remington Ultra Magnum, and .338 Lapua Magnum. The 700P has a 26" barrel, an aluminium block bedded in its stock, which is made by HS Precision.

The police version (700P) is also marketed to private citizens and is very popular with shooters and hunters who like the "government issue" appearance as well as the handling and accuracy. Remington also sells the standard, U.S. Army-issue Leupold Mark IV M3 10x40 mm telescopic sight used by the Army's M24 as an optional feature. Remington offers similarly styled, less expensive versions under the Special Purpose Synthetic (or SPS) name. They are similar in most respects to the 700P but lack the H-S Precision stock. The SPS Varmint has the 26" heavy barrel and the SPS Tactical has the 20" heavy barrel.
